Roof Replacement

  • Built-up Roofing
    A Built-up Roofing is composed of alternating layers of reinforcing bitumen (asphalt) and fabric. It is finished with a top layer of aggregate such as gravel or stone. The layers provide strength while the top layer of aggregate ensures that the membrane does not deteriorate from the sun and other elements.
  • Modified Bitumen:
    Modified Bitumen roof system is a two-ply application system. The installation contains a base sheet with no granule and a cap sheet granules protection. The rolled sheets can be installed by torching the sheets together, asphalt, or cold adhesives.
  • Single-Ply: TPO, EPDM"
    Single-Ply Membranes are rubber sheets and other synthetics that can be adhered chemically to ballasted or insulation creating a layer of protection to a commercial roofing facility. Single-Ply membrane roofing has 2 types: Thermoplastic Polyolefin (TPO) single-ply roofing membrane is made up of a single layer of synthetics and reinforcing scrim that is used to cover flat roofs. TPO is a revolutionary chemically and self-adhering membrane seamed with hot air. Ethylene Propylene Diene Monomer (EPDM) is a single-ply membrane consisting of a synthetic rubber compound that allows flexibility. EPDM is mechanically attached and seamed with seam tape.
  • Liquid Applied Systems
    Liquid-Applied Membrane (LAM) is a liquid-based, fully-bonding coating system for roofing and waterproofing applications. The coating cures to create a rubber-like elastomeric waterproof membrane. LAM can be applied over substrates such as bitumen, asphalt, and concrete.
  • Metal Roof & Roof Deck
    Metal roofing is a roofing system made from metal pieces or tiles characterized by its high resistance, impermeability, and longevity. This type of roofing is often made from steel, aluminum, copper, or zinc alloys, offering various benefits over traditional roofing materials.

Signs You Need Commercial Roof Replacement

 

Commercial roofs are engineered to last, but even the most durable roofing systems have a lifespan. Recognizing the signs that you need a commercial roof replacement can help prevent costly damage and downtime. 

 

If you notice the following signs, contact King Koating for roof replacement or reroofing services near you. 

  • Frequent Repairs: If your roof is in constant need of roof repair, it may be more cost-effective to replace it. Repeated issues like leaks or damaged membranes often indicate a failing system. Early intervention can save you higher damage costs later on.

  • Water Damage and Leaks: Persistent leaks, especially after multiple repairs, are a clear sign that your roof’s protective layer has deteriorated, allowing water to penetrate. This can lead to further damage to the building's structure, insulation, and interior.

  • Sagging Roof: A roof that appears uneven or sagging suggests structural problems that could be caused by trapped moisture, deteriorated materials, or compromised support beams. Immediate replacement is necessary to avoid further damage.

  • Visible Damage: Cracks, blisters, or tears in roofing materials are warning signs. Weather exposure, UV radiation, and age can degrade materials, compromising the roof’s ability to protect your building.

  • Age of the Roof: Most commercial roofs last 20 to 30 years, depending on the material and maintenance. Typically metal roofing has a longer lifespan than other roofing styles, but it also depends on environmental factors. If your roof is approaching or has surpassed this age, it is good to preventatively consider a replacement.
